Full Data Comparison
| Metric | Brownsville, TX | Fargo, ND |
|---|---|---|
| 💰 Cost of Living | ||
| Cost of Living Index National avg = 100 · lower = cheaper | 85.2 ✓ Cheaper | 89.4 |
| Median Home Value | $112,600 ✓ Lower | $254,900 |
| Median Monthly Rent | $872 ✓ Lower | $900 |
| 📈 Income & Economy | ||
| Median Household Income | $46,735 | $64,432 ✓ Higher |
| Unemployment Rate | 6.3%⚠ High | 3.6% ✓ Lower |
| Avg Commute Minutes each way | 20.4 min | 15.8 min ✓ Shorter |
| Work From Home % | 6.6% | 6.8% ✓ Higher |
| 🔒 Safety | ||
| Crime Index 100 = national avg · lower = safer · 60% violent / 40% property | 109⚠ High ✓ Safer | 149⚠ High |
| Violent Crime Index 100 = national avg · lower = safer | 120⚠ High ✓ Safer | 131⚠ High |
| Property Crime Index 100 = national avg · lower = safer | 92 ✓ Safer | 176⚠ High |
| 🎓 Education | ||
| School Quality 100 = national avg · grad rate, staffing & attainment | C+ (85) | A- (117) ✓ Better |
| Student-Teacher Ratio Lower = smaller classes | 14.9:1 | 11.6:1 ✓ Smaller |
| Bachelor's Degree or Higher | 20.9% | 42.4% ✓ Higher |
| High School or Higher | 69.1% | 95.0% ✓ Higher |
| School District Name only — no quality rating available | BROWNSVILLE ISD | FARGO 1 |
| 🌤 Weather | ||
| Avg High — January | 70.4°F ✓ Warmer | 17.3°F |
| Avg High — July | 91.9°F ✓ Warmer | 81.6°F |
| Annual Precipitation | 28.7" | 24.7" ✓ Drier |
| Annual Snowfall | 0.0" ✓ Less | 52.7" |
| 👥 Demographics | ||
| Population | 186,999 ✓ Larger | 127,319 |
| Median Age | 30.7 | 31.9 ✓ Older |
| Homeownership Rate | 60.3% ✓ Higher | 44.2% |
| Under 18 | 28.9% ✓ More | 19.4% |
| Over 65 | 12.3% | 13.2% ✓ More |
